MEDICAL AND SECURITY EMERGENCIES:
Please contact the Frail Care Centre Reception Desk (Ext 5011), or at their office (Ext 5010), as well as the Security Division at Ext 5400 or 2005) for assistance and so that the situation may be assessed and handled.
Please note – Sister Cynthia, Internal Ext. 5495 (our Village Nurse) is also to be contacted or advised.
Kindly ensure that your completed Medical Form is up to date and hung up behind your bedroom door.
Blank forms and wallets may be obtained from the Reception Desk.
Note that a spare set of front door keys to your apartment/house must be handed in at Frail Care for emergencies. These are kept under lock and key.
For dire emergencies press your panic button – Please make sure that the Panic Button is always within reach. We also suggest that you test it to see that the battery is in working order (warn Security and Frail Care before you test it!)
